Walter needs new grass in the circular pen for his chickens. The pen has 308 feet of fencing. What is the area of the pen?
ICE Princess25 [194]

Answer: 7546feet²

Step-by-step explanation:

Since the pen has 308 feet of fencing, this is the perimeter of the circular pen and we can get the raduus which goes thus:

Circumference of a circle = 2πr

2πr = 308

2 × 22/7 × r = 308

44/7 × r = 308

r = 308 × 7/44

r = 49

Therefore, area of the circular pen will be:

= πr²

= 22/7 × 49 × 49

= 7546feet²

If 5-y^2=x^2 then find d^2y/dx^2 at the point (2, 1) in simplest form. ​
ratelena [41]

Answer:

y"(2, 1) = -5

Step-by-step explanation:

Step 1: Define implicit differentiation

5 - y² = x²

Step 2: Find dy/dx

  1. Take implicit differentiation: -2yy' = 2x
  2. Isolate y': y' = 2x/-2y
  3. Isolate y': y' = -x/y

Step 3: Find d²y/dx²

  1. Quotient Rule: y'' = [y(-1) - y'(-x)] / y²
  2. Substitute y': y" = [-y - (-x/y)(-x)] / y²
  3. Simplify: y" = [-y - x²/y] / y²
  4. Multiply top/bottom by y: y" = (-y² - x²) / y³
  5. Factor negative: y" = -(y² + x²) / y³

Step 4: Substitute and Evaluate

y"(2, 1) = -(1² + 2²) / 1³

y"(2, 1) = -(1 + 4) / 1

y"(2, 1) = -5/1

y"(2, 1) = -5
